Pharmacy Podcast Network Chooses Podbean as Their Network Hosting Platform to Prepare for Mobile Education in Pharmacy Growth

New York, NY (October 18, 2022) -The Pharmacy profession’s largest network of podcasts, first established in 2009, has chosen Podbean Tech Inc. as their new hosting platform to prepare for their growth in audio learning, education supplementation, and support of the changing pharmacy industry. With more than 50 different podcasts, special series, and national association support, the Pharmacy Podcast Network, known as PPN, reaches more than 100K listeners per month and is ranked in the top 50 podcasts in Business News according to Chartable, a podcast analytics and ranking platform.  

The PPN won the ‘Podcast of the Year’ award from the Healthcare and IT Marketing Community (HITMC) and is planning to cover several national conferences outside of pharmacy, like ViVE 2023 in Nashville in February next year, to ensure listeners are aware of the latest in healthcare IT innovations. 

“Podcasting is changing. It’s more competitive than ever before. Our listeners need better subject indexing and our clients demand better metrics reporting. We researched 6 other hosting platforms and couldn’t find anything comparable to Podbean’s total services for a large network of podcasts,” stated Todd Eury, CEO & Founder of the Pharmacy Podcast Network. “We’re going to be releasing a live show in the new year. PodBean has an integrated streaming service which will prepare the PPN for internet radio on-demand for several new shows coming in 2023.” 

The PPN was the first podcast in pharmacy to release a continuing education podcast in 2019 and today they have 2 different channels dedicated to pharmacists’ mobile education, PTCE Pharmacy Connect and ConveyMED. Continuing education flexibility is in higher demand and the PPN is partnering with pharmacy schools throughout the nation to build podcasts to help supplement pharmacy student learning. 

“We’re grateful that this leader in podcasting has chosen Podbean and excited to support their continued growth,” says David Xu, Podbean CEO. “PPN is a perfect example of the many ways podcasting can be used, particularly in the business and continuing education arena, where we see huge potential. Podbean has been highly focused on developing our business and network hosting platform these past few years and we’re proud of what we can offer in collaborating with networks such as PPN.”

About Pharmacy Podcast Network:

The PPN is the world’s largest network of podcasts dedicated to the pharmacy professional and industry insiders leading with their hosts interviewing dynamic people in the pharmacy industry making a difference for their profession, customers, and better patient pharmacy care. About Podbean: 

Podbean has been providing innovative podcasting and social audio services as an industry leader since 2007. Podbean integrates publishing, management, distribution, monetization and analysis tools into an easy-to-use podcasting platform. The Podbean community consists of over 600,000 podcasts, including corporate and organizational podcasts and podcast networks, and a rapidly expanding listener community on one of the top podcast apps for Android and iOS.
